How they compare

Czech Republic currently reports 16,573 t against 15,846 t in Argentina, a difference of 727 t.

The two have swapped places 2 times across 31 shared years of data; in 1993 it was Czech Republic ahead.

Argentina ranks 38th and Czech Republic ranks 37th of 185 countries.

Across the 4 decades both report, Argentina averaged higher in 1 and Czech Republic in 3.

Head to head by decade

Decade Argentina Czech Republic Difference Ahead
1990s 14,345 t 17,357 t 3,012 t Czech Republic
2000s 10,787 t 13,645 t 2,858 t Czech Republic
2010s 12,089 t 13,770 t 1,681 t Czech Republic
2020s 19,687 t 16,220 t 3,467 t Argentina

Averages of every year both report within each decade.

The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
